Abstract

The utility model relates to the technical field of material transportation and discloses a material conveying device for producing prefabricated basketball court floors. The utility model has the following advantages and effects: when the material is continuously conveyed to the inside of the feed hopper, the material can be possibly accumulated at the same position of the lower conveying bed in a large quantity, so that the rotating shaft is driven by the starting motor to rotate in the blanking box, the falling space of the material is blocked in a flowing mode through a plurality of inclined rods, the material is enabled to fall in a dispersed mode, a large amount of material is prevented from falling at the same time to cause blockage to the outlet of the blanking box, the transportation efficiency is affected, and the blanking range of the material can be limited outside the blanking box through the arrangement of the baffle.

Technical Field
The utility model relates to the technical field of material transportation, in particular to a material conveying device for producing prefabricated basketball court floors.
Background
The prefabricated plastic basketball court is suitable for various standard games, training halls and large-scale group sports fields, is formed by paving polyurethane particles and plastic slurry on the surface, is an IUCN approved sports field, is used in all weather, has good elasticity, high and low temperature resistance, good impact absorption, strong practicability and simple daily maintenance.
In the prior art, chinese patent publication No. CN207595822U discloses a material conveying device, which is adapted to be set obliquely, and includes: a material transfer passage; the material conveying channel is provided with a material inlet and a material outlet; when the materials are conveyed, the materials enter the material conveying channel from the material inlet and then slide to the material outlet through self gravity to finish material conveying; the material conveying device has a simple structure, greatly saves the space of an operation station, combines material conveying lines with different specifications into one, simplifies the production line and saves the cost.

In the figure, 1, a conveying bed; 2. a fixing seat; 3. a support frame; 4. discharging boxes; 5. a feed hopper; 6. a motor; 7. a rotating shaft; 8. a rotating drum; 9. a diagonal rod; 10. a baffle; 11. a guide hopper; 12. a guard board; 13. a material conveying table; 14. a roller; 15. a directional groove; 16. a limiting plate; 17. a cylinder box; 18. a cylinder; 19. a telescopic rod; 20. an elastic hook; 21. hanging rings; 22. and a material collecting box.

Referring to FIGS. 1-4, a material conveying device for producing prefabricated basketball court floors comprises a conveying bed 1, wherein a fixing seat 2 is fixedly connected to the outer surface of the conveying bed 1, a supporting frame 3 is arranged at the top of the fixing seat 2, a discharging box 4 is arranged at the top of the supporting frame 3, a feeding hopper 5 is fixedly connected to the top of the discharging box 4, a motor 6 is arranged on the outer surface of the feeding hopper 5, a rotating shaft 7 is arranged at one end of the motor 6, a rotating drum 8 is fixedly connected to the outer surface of the rotating shaft 7, a diagonal rod 9 is fixedly connected to the outer surface of the rotating drum 8, a baffle 10 is fixedly connected to the outer surface of the supporting frame 3, a guide hopper 11 is arranged on the outer surface of the conveying bed 1, materials for producing the basketball court floors are guided into the inside of the feeding hopper 5 when in use, and are continuously conveyed to the inside of the feeding hopper 5, and possibly accumulated in a large amount at the same position of the conveying bed 1 below, therefore, the rotating shaft 7 drives the rotary drum 8 to rotate in the blanking box 4 through the starting motor 6, the falling space of the materials is blocked through the inclined rods 9 to enable the materials to fall in a dispersed manner, the phenomenon that a large amount of materials fall down simultaneously to block the outlet of the blanking box 4 to influence the transportation efficiency is prevented, the blanking range of the materials can be limited outside the blanking box 4 through the arrangement of the baffle 10, the materials are prevented from scattering and falling outside the conveying bed 1, the outer surface of the conveying bed 1 is fixedly connected with the guard plates 12, the number of the guard plates 12 is two, the protection height at two sides of the conveying bed 1 is increased through the arrangement of the guard plates 12, the material transportation process is safer and smoother, the lower surface of the guide hopper 11 is provided with the material collecting box 22, the lower surface of the material collecting box 22 is provided with the material conveying table 13, the material collecting box 22 is supported through the material conveying table 13, thereby be convenient for collect in batches the material of guide hopper 11 derivation, and then more be favorable to concentrated transportation, the bottom of collection box 22 is provided with gyro wheel 14, the upper surface of fortune material platform 13 has been seted up directional tank 15, the upper surface fixedly connected with limiting plate 16 of fortune material platform 13, the setting through directional tank 15 can be convenient for make gyro wheel 14 carry out directional rolling in directional tank 15's inside, limiting plate 16 is convenient for fix a position collection box 22's home position, prevent collection box 22's material receiving position from taking place displacement, the upper surface of fortune material platform 13 is provided with cylinder box 17, the inside of cylinder box 17 is provided with cylinder 18, the one end of cylinder 18 is provided with telescopic link 19, the setting through cylinder 18 and telescopic link 19 is convenient for provide mechanical power for collection box 22's automatic removal transportation, thereby make its automatic transport effect better, the one end of telescopic link 19 is provided with elastic hook 20, the outer surface of elastic hook 20 has cup jointed link 21, after the inside storage suitable material of collection box 22, the staff is connected elastic hook 20 with elastic link 21, start cylinder 18 makes telescopic link 19 make telescopic link 19 promote collection box 22, make the inside 14 carry out automatic removal at directional tank 15, the automatic transport efficiency of material 22 has been realized from this, the realization is lifted.
